Method: IsoDoc::PresentationXMLConvert#sem_xml_descendant?

Defined in:
lib/isodoc/presentation_function/inline.rb

#sem_xml_descendant?(node) ⇒ Boolean

do not change to Presentation XML rendering

Returns:

  • (Boolean)


77
78
79
80
81
82
83
84
# File 'lib/isodoc/presentation_function/inline.rb', line 77

def sem_xml_descendant?(node)
  !node.ancestors("preferred, admitted, deprecated, related, " \
    "definition, termsource").empty? and return true
  !node.ancestors("xref, eref, origin, link").empty? and return true
  !node.ancestors("requirement, recommendation, permission").empty? &&
    node.ancestors("fmt-provision").empty? and return true
  false
end